Transaction d71614c98842cdfca4afb6f3297932732e530e07efe880408109d180edae5457
1 Input
2 Outputs
- d71614c98842cdfca4afb6f3297932732e530e07efe880408109d180edae5457:0
- d71614c98842cdfca4afb6f3297932732e530e07efe880408109d180edae5457:1
value 37000
address 31z6X9KbpozvNp3LHscFCmgBYgZHRG7EF3
value 14929937
address 1Q1CTEGxPAMzYySDME4vVYhPKgv5Fo9CRK